I want to do some drop shot'in this year. What is a good action for a drop shot? Soft tip 7 ft. rod?

I currently use a Shimano Crucial 6'8" MH DS rod.  It is awesome for drop shotting.  Don't let the "MH" designation fool you though.  It has a very light tip.  

I typically drop shot as deep as 35-40'.  If you were to constantly drop shot in deep water the 7'2" version would probably be a better fit.  I originally wanted that exact rod but it was an extended lead time on them at the time I purchased mine.

I also have the 6'8 crucial and it is a great rod for ds as well as shakey heads, tubes and small jigs.  I too wanted the 7'2 when I was making the purchase but bass pro didn't carry them in store and I didn't have enough time to order it.  

  • Super User

I use a drop shot rig on everything light spinning tackle to my flipping stick.  Pick the gear that fits the cover.  For light spinning applications, I like my Kistler DS rod.
